Sonoma, California AA Meetings

Home of the Sonoma International Film Festival, Sonoma is a city in Sonoma County, California. Known as a part of Wine Country in the Sonoma Valley, Sonoma has members of its population who are dealing with issues surrounding alcohol addiction. To provide support for these residents the city has facilitated Alcoholics Anonymous locations for them to receive help. The most severe form of alcohol misuse is when an individual drinks compulsively and is completely unable to control their urges to drink. This is commonly referred to as alcohol use disorder or alcoholism. Alcohol use disorder can range from mild to moderate, to severe. Each has its own symptoms with damaging consequences. People with AUD have a dependence on alcohol and feel they are unable to function without it. This dependency can lead to an assortment of issues that usually negatively impacts an individual’s life. But no one with AUD has to suffer alone. There are several available treatment options such as Alcoholics Anonymous that can help reverse AUD. Alcoholics Anonymous or AA will provide the necessary support needed to overcome AUD and achieve sobriety.
